Yearning for Your Ideal Apartment in 2026? A Budget Guide

Your future apartment awaits! Saving for that cozy space can seem daunting, but with a well-crafted budget plan, you'll be saying "goodbye" to rentals and "hello" to your new haven. Launch by assessing your current spending habits. Identify areas where you can trim expenses. Consider cooking meals at home more often and exploring cost-effective entertainment options.

  • Schedule regular savings transfers to a dedicated account for your apartment fund.
  • Research different neighborhoods and rental prices to get a realistic idea of your target budget.
  • Monitor your progress regularly and modify your budget as needed.

Remember, every small contribution counts towards achieving your dream. Stay committed, and you'll be well on your way to landing that incredible apartment in 2026!

Your Homeownership Goal by 2026: The Financial Roadmap

Owning your dream dwelling by 2026 is an achievable goal with the right approach. It requires a clear budgetary roadmap to navigate the complexities of home possession. Start by evaluating your present economic circumstances.

  • Determine your reserve and periodic income.
  • Research the housing market in your targeted area.
  • Obtain pre-approval for a finance to clarify your acquisition power.

Develop a spending strategy that allocates funds for down payment, transaction fees, and recurring expenses.

Pursue to a regular accumulation plan to achieve your initial investment goal. Seek advice a financial advisor for specific assistance on your homeownership journey.

Will You Afford a Flat in 2026? Calculate Your Savings Goal

The housing market is constantly changing, and prices are showing no signs of slowing down. By the year 2026, you may be wondering if you can afford to acquire a flat. To get a head start, it's crucial to calculate your savings target now.

Initiate by exploring the average cost of flats in your desired neighborhood. Include additional costs like housing finance, property taxes, and maintenance.

Develop a achievable budget and identify how much you can comfortably put aside each month. With a clear savings plan in place, you'll be well on your way to realizing your dream of homeownership in 2026.

Think about seeking professional advice from a financial advisor who can give personalized guidance based on your specific circumstances.
